"A well presented detached family home comprising of downstairs cloakroom, lounge, dining room, conservatory, kitchen/breakfast room, four bedrooms, en-suite to master & bathroom. Outside there is a double garage and garden to the front and rear. The property benefits from gas radiator heating and Upvc double glazing.

Entrance Hall : Coving to textured ceiling. Upvc double glazed window to side. Laminate flooring. Stairs to first floor. Double radiator.

Lounge : 21'8" x 10'4" (6.60m x 3.15m) , Coving to textured ceiling. Upvc double glazed window to front. Inset living flame gas fire. Double radiator. TV point. French doors to conservatory.

Dining Room : 12'3" x 10'0" (3.73m x 3.05m) , Coving to textured ceiling. Upvc double glazed window to front. TV point. Dado rail. Laminate flooring. Door to:

Conservatory : 12'2" x 7'10" (3.71m x 2.39m) , Brick built and Upvc double glazed construction. French doors to garden. Laminate flooring.

Kitchen/Breakfast Room : 12'7" x 9'5" (3.84m x 2.87m) , Coving to textured ceiling. Upvc double glazed window to rear. Re-fitted with a range of Maple style wall and base units with complementary work surface over. Circular stainless steel sink with mixer tap over. Integrated stainless steel wink with mixer tap over. Stainless steel oven and five ring gas hob with chimney style hood over. Tiled flooring. Door to:

Rear Porch : Coving to textured ceiling. Upvc double glazed door to rear. Tiled flooring. Door to:

Cloakroom : Coving to textured ceiling. Fitted with a two piece suite comprising of close coupled wc and wash hand basin. Tiled flooring. Extractor fan to ceiling.

First Floor Landing : Coving to textured ceiling. Access to loft.

Bedroom One : 16'0" x 10'3" (4.88m x 3.12m) , Coving to textured ceiling. Upvc double glazed window to front. Single radiator. Telephone point. TV extension point. Door to:

En-suite : Textured ceiling. Obscure Upvc double glazed window to front. Fitted with a three piece suite comprising of shower cubicle, close coupled wc and wash hand basin. Electric shaver point. Tiled walls.

Bedroom Two : 12'3" x 10'7" (3.73m x 3.23m) , Coving to textured ceiling. Upvc double glazed window to front. Single radiator. Laminate flooring. TV extension point. Airing cupboard housing hot water tank.

Bedroom Three : 9'3" x 8'5" (2.82m x 2.57m) , Coving to textured ceiling. Upvc double glazed window to rear. Single radiator. Laminate flooring.

Bedroom Four : 9'3" x 8'2" (2.82m x 2.49m) , Coving to textured ceiling. Upvc double glazed window to rear. Single radiator.

Bathroom : Textured ceiling. Obscure Upvc double glazed window to rear. Fitted with a three piece suite comprising of panelled bath, close coupled wc and wash hand basin. Tiled walls. Single radiator.

Outside

Front Garden : Low maintenance, block paved.

Rear Garden : Enclosed by hedges. Laid mainly to lawn. Central patio area. Paved patio area. Outside tap. Timber shed. Access door to:

Double Garage : Double garage with up and over doors.
